Hello, ProdigaI! \(\displaystyle \text{Solve: }\;x^{-2} - 8x^{-1} + 12 \:=\: 0\) Click to expand... \(\displaystyle \text{Multiply by }x^2\!:\quad 1 - 8x + 12x^2 \:=\:0\quad\Rightarrow\quad 12x^2 - 8x + 1 \:=\:0\) . . \(\displaystyle \text{which factors: }\;(2x - 1)(6x - 1) \:=\;0\) . . \(\displaystyle \text{and has roots: }\;x \:=\:\tfrac{1}{2},\:\tfrac{1}{6}\)

ProdigaI said: x^-2 - 8x^-1 + 12 = 0 x to the negative 2 power minus 8x to the negative 1 power plus 12 equals 0 Thanks Click to expand... substitute: u = 1/x then u^2 - 8u + 12 = 0 (u -6)(u-2) = 0 u = 2 converts to x = 1/2 and u = 6 converts to x = 1/6
